transam84 Posted November 6, 2015 Author #80 Share Posted November 6, 2015 Awesome pictures of the shows. Question...do they allow photography or do you need to sneak pictures? I'd love to take some as well when we go so want to know if I have to be discreet about it 😉 No flash photography at ice, blue planet and oceanaria. You can take pictures without flash. Mama Mia has no photography at all, so I have no pictures of that show. Hope that helps. Laura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

transam84 Posted November 6, 2015 Author #82 Share Posted November 6, 2015 This is the first of the incredible Gaudi architecture we would see. The church is massive and has different look on each side. It is still under construction long after Gaudi's death. She explained how Gaudi's structures are based on nature. We walked around the church but on this quick trip did not go in. Next time we will leave time to go in.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

transam84 Posted November 6, 2015 Author #96 Share Posted November 6, 2015 The caves were about an hour from the ship. We have visited caves before but nothing like these caves. The formations are so elaborate it is like being in another world. So incredible it is like Disney but the real thing. In fact we have said that about the whole trip. Disney on steroids in real life.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
transam84 Posted November 6, 2015 Author #97 Share Posted November 6, 2015 The caves have beautiful water bodies within. They are ghostly blue and clear. Then at the bottom is a huge lake and musicians in boats serenade you in the dark. We really enjoyed this trip.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
